Performance and Power Solution

Equipped with an 18+2+2 power solution rated for 110A per stage, this motherboard is built to handle demanding tasks. During testing, I experienced seamless performance, whether I was gaming, streaming, or multitasking. The dynamic overclocking features like the Dynamic OC Switcher and Core Flex allowed me to push the limits of my system without worrying about thermal throttling. This motherboard truly excels in high-performance scenarios, supporting both AMD Ryzen 7000 and 9000 series processors.

Connectivity Options

A gamer’s dream, this motherboard comes with dual USB4 Type-C ports and a plethora of additional USB ports. The WiFi 7 support ensures that I have the best possible internet connection for online gaming and streaming. I appreciated the five M.2 slots (three PCIe 5.0 and two PCIe 4.0) that allowed me to expand storage effortlessly. The inclusion of a Realtek 5 Gb Ethernet connection further solidified its standing as a top-tier option for gamers and content creators alike.
